Willie DavidOn Wednesday, June 12, Vice President Kamala Harris will return to Charlotte, NC for the fourth stop on her nationwide Economic Opportunity Tour. This will be her fifth visit to the state this year and her 13th since being sworn in.
During each stop of the Vice President’s Economic Opportunity Tour, she is highlighting how the Biden-Harris Administration has built economic opportunity, supported communities, and delivered historic investments for the American people. This includes making unprecedented investments in small businesses, creating a record number of jobs, and increasing access to capital for underserved communities. It also includes erasing medical debt, forgiving more student loan debt than any administration in history, boosting investments in education, making housing more affordable, lowering child care costs, and increasing the wealth of American families.
Vice President Harris launched her Economic Opportunity Tour in April with a moderated conversation in Atlanta, GA. She continued it last month with a speech in Detroit, MI and a moderated conversation in Milwaukee, WI. She is being joined along the way by Administration officials, members of Congress, local leaders, and small business owners.
The Vice President was last in Charlotte back in April to announce $20 billion in Greenhouse Gas Reduction Fund grants that will mobilize private capital and deliver clean energy and climate solutions. In March, she was in Raleigh with President Biden to highlight their ongoing work to lower prescription drug costs, protect Medicare and Medicaid, and fight for reproductive freedom. Vice President Harris also visited Black Wall Street in Durham to announce investments in strengthening entrepreneurship, increasing access to capital, and supporting small businesses. She began 2024 by visiting Eastway Middle School in Charlotte to announce $285 million in funding to help schools across the nation hire and train mental health counselors.

Willie DavidWASHINGTON (FNN) — Venezuelan opposition leader María Corina Machado presented her 2025 Nobel Peace Prize medal to President Donald Trump during a meeting at the White House on Thursday, calling the gesture a tribute to what she described as his historic support for Venezuelan freedom and democratic transition. The Norwegian Nobel Institute has reiterated that the Nobel Peace Prize cannot be transferred or shared once awarded.
Medal Presentation at the White House
Machado, the 2025 Nobel Peace Prize laureate recognized for her longstanding campaign for democracy in Venezuela, placed her Nobel medal in a framed display and offered it to Trump as a “personal symbol of gratitude” for what she described as his decisive actions in opposing the regime of Nicolás Maduro. After the meeting, Trump posted on Truth Social thanking Machado for the gesture and calling it a “wonderful gesture of mutual respect.”
Nobel Committee Clarifies Rules
The Nobel Prize Committee quickly emphasized that while an individual can give away the physical medal, the official title of Nobel Peace Prize laureate remains with Machado and cannot be shared, revoked, or transferred under Nobel rules. The committee’s statutes affirm that once a prize is announced, the decision is final and irreversible.
Political Implications and Reactions
The meeting also included Machado’s discussions with U.S. lawmakers at the Capitol, where she reiterated her calls for continued support for Venezuelan democratic institutions. The symbolic presentation comes amid ongoing debate over U.S. policy in Venezuela following Maduro’s capture and uncertainty about the nation’s political future. Critics and observers noted that Machado’s gesture underscores her bid for broader backing from Washington even as Trump has signaled support for interim leaders in Venezuela.

Willie DavidORLANDO, Fla. (FNN) — The family of Kevin Rodriguez Zavala and Universal have reached a confidential resolution, according to a statement released by nationally renowned civil rights and personal injury attorney Ben Crump.
Crump, speaking on behalf of the Rodriguez Zavala family, confirmed that the matter has been resolved amicably. The terms of the agreement were not disclosed.
“The family of Kevin Rodriguez Zavala and Universal have reached an amicable resolution in this matter. The terms are confidential,” Crump said. “The family is grateful for the community’s support and asks for privacy at this time.”
No further details were provided.
